RECLAMATION OF POLYPHENYL NUCLEAR REACTOR COOLANT BY SOLVENT TREATMENT

Technical Report ·
OSTI ID:4159719
>Laboratory studies were conducted to develop methods to reclaim degraded terphenyl nuclear reactor coolant. A solvent treatment process to reclaim high boiler or spent coolant is described. A preliminary evaluation of the reclamination process is presented. Technical evaluation of products as well as a theoretical analysis of the effects of reclaimed coolant on coolant decomposition rate and makeup rate is reported. A description of all experimental work is also given. (auth)
